Job description

About The Role:

A prestigious, international architecture and design practice that are known for pushing boundaries in the exhibition and experiential design sphere are seeking a Business Development Coordinator to join their London office.

In this dynamic role, you will report to the Director of BD and work in a small team which will focus on projects both nationally and internationally. You will assist with identifying new business opportunities and will be responsible for collating information and materials such as responses to RFPs and RFQs, as well as be involved in marketing and communications initiatives. Our client requires someone who is detail-focused with a creative flair, can meet deadlines on time and efficiently and possess excellent administration skills.

This is an excellent opportunity to work with an ambitious, global industry leader with huge potential for personal growth and development whilst gaining quality experience in a proactive and forward-thinking environment.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ate proposals, bids, and presentations for RFPs and competitions
  • Prepare and update portfolio content, marketing collateral, and award submissions
  • Track tender portals and maintain pipeline records
  • Liaise with internal teams, consultants, and external partners to support BD activity
  • Support press, website, and social media communications
  • Maintain accurate records and provide admin support for BD initiatives
Key Skills/Experience:
  • Proven experience in business development, marketing, bids or communications, ideally within architecture/design
  • Strong writing, editing, and visual communication skills
  • Proficient in Adobe InDesign, Photoshop, MS Office, Keynote, Google Workspace
  • Highly organised, proactive, and able to manage multiple deadlines
  • Excellent interpersonal and client-facing skills
  • Knowledge of RFP/RFQ processes
  • Understanding of RIBA Plan of Work is a plus
